Those leaving Western province for the upcoming Christmas/New Year holidays may be tested for coronavirus, as random antigen testing is presently being conducted at borders of the province, Dr. G. Sudath K.Dharmaratne, Deputy Director General (Laboratory Services) of the Health Ministry said.
Mobile units consisting of health and police officials will be stationed at Nittambuwa on Colombo-Kandy road, Salawa, Kosgama on the Avissawella-Colombo road and in Katunayake on the Colombo-Chilaw road.
Police earlier requested the public to have their business card or personal details written on a piece of paper to submit to health officials when requested.
